-❄️- 2023 Day 25 Solutions -❄️- by daggerdragon in adventofcode

[–]sidewaysthinking 2 points3 points  (0 children)

[LANGUAGE: C#]

Until I go back and write a pure code solution, I solved todays puzzle visually. My own graph ToString function outputs the graph in DOT language, so I could just feed it to Graphviz and get a visualization of the input. It was quite ugly at first, but as soon as I added layout=neato, I got the following output, which made it easy to identify which edges to remove: Graphviz Output. Code with hardcoded cuts

-❄️- 2023 Day 17 Solutions -❄️- by daggerdragon in adventofcode

[–]sidewaysthinking 3 points4 points  (0 children)

[Language: C#] 41/69

Took full advantage of my premade Dijkstra class. Obviously the number on the grid is the cost, and used a state for each cell that includes the current position, direction, and how far you've traveled in a straight line.

The thing that tripped me up on part two was that the minimum distance requirement before turning also applied to reaching the end.
